Mining for Gold Ingots: The Miner's Path
For those of you who enjoy a more hands-on approach, mining is a direct and rewarding way to obtain gold ingots. All you need is a pickaxe, which you can find in various locations throughout Skyrim, such as mines, blacksmiths, and general stores. Once you have your pickaxe, it's time to locate a gold ore vein. These veins are usually found in caves, mountains, and sometimes even in outdoor locations. Keep an eye out for a rock formation with a distinctive golden hue. When you spot one, simply equip your pickaxe and start mining. Each successful swing of the pickaxe yields gold ore, which you then need to smelt at a smelter to turn into gold ingots. Smelters can be found in most towns and settlements. The process is simple, but it requires a bit of patience, and you might need to gather some firewood to keep the smelter going. This is a very reliable, if a little slow, way to acquire gold ingots. Mining also provides valuable experience in the Smithing skill tree, which can further enhance your character's crafting abilities.
Consider this: when you find a mine, stick around for a while. Mines often respawn after a certain amount of in-game days, so you can revisit them to keep your gold supply flowing. Also, make sure to clear the mine of any hostile creatures before you start mining, as you don't want to be interrupted while you're busy! Trading and Selling: Turning Goods into Gold
Trading and selling are essential ways to acquire gold ingots in Skyrim. As you loot and gather items, you will come across various weapons, armor, potions, and other goods that you can sell to merchants in exchange for gold. Every town has several merchants who are ready to trade with you, including blacksmiths, general store owners, and alchemists. You can also sell your items to fences, who are merchants that deal in stolen goods. Finding fences can be a great way to get rid of items you wouldn't otherwise be able to sell. The key to successful trading is to understand the value of the items you are selling and to find the best deals. Compare prices from different merchants, and always try to sell items for the highest possible price.
Consider this: Always check a merchant's inventory to see if they have enough gold to buy your items. Some merchants have limited gold, so you might need to visit several different merchants to sell all your goods. Also, consider investing in the Speech skill tree. Skills in this tree can improve your prices and persuade merchants to offer you better deals. Moreover, don't forget to visit the various merchant stores frequently as their available gold is replenished periodically. Specific Locations for Gold Ingots
While the methods mentioned above are great for finding gold ingots in general, there are also some specific locations in Skyrim where you can find a lot of them. These locations are either mines that are rich in gold ore or places where you can find a lot of loot. One such location is the Kolskeggr Mine, located southwest of Morthal. This mine is known for its high concentration of gold ore, making it a great place for miners to gather gold. Another good place is Halted Stream Camp, located north of Whiterun. This camp is occupied by bandits, but it also contains the Transmute Mineral Ore spell tome. With this spell, you can transmute iron ore into silver ore and silver ore into gold ore, effectively turning iron ore into gold ingots.
